Soil Sampling & Analysis

Evaluates soil composition and stability to support safe, effective foundation design.

SPT (Standard Penetration Testing)

Measures soil strength and density in-place to assess load-bearing capacity.

Borehole Logging

Documents soil and rock layers to inform geotechnical design and material selection.

Rock Coring

Extracts intact rock samples for structural analysis, classification, and testing.

Monitoring Well Installation

Installs dedicated wells to observe groundwater levels, flow, and quality over time.
